What Is a Crypto Wallet?

A crypto wallet is a digital application that allows users to manage their cryptocurrencies securely. It does not physically store the currency but provides private and public keys to interact with the blockchain. These keys enable secure transactions and storage.

Types of Crypto Wallets

  1. Hot Wallets:
  • Connected to the internet.
  • Examples: Mobile wallets, desktop wallets, and web wallets.
  • Best for frequent transactions.
  1. Cold Wallets:
  • Offline wallets offering higher security.
  • Examples: Hardware wallets and paper wallets.
  • Ideal for long-term storage of assets.
  1. Custodial Wallets:
  • A third party manages private keys.
  • Suitable for beginners but less secure.
  1. Non-Custodial Wallets:
  • Users have full control of their private keys.
  • Offers enhanced security and autonomy.
  1. Multi-Signature Wallets:
  • Requires multiple signatures for transactions, adding an extra layer of security.

Key Features of a Crypto Wallet

  1. User Authentication:
    Ensures secure access via passwords, biometric verification, or two-factor authentication (2FA).
  2. Multi-Currency Support:
    Supports various c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, Ethereum, and altcoins.
  3. QR Code Scanner:
    Simplifies transactions by scanning wallet addresses.
  4. Private Key Security:
    Protects private keys using encryption techniques.
  5. Transaction History:
    Tracks all past transactions for transparency and record-keeping.
  6. Cross-Platform Compatibility:
    Operates seamlessly on mobile, desktop, and web platforms.

Steps in Crypto Wallet Development

  1. Define Your Goals: Determine whether you want to build a custodial or non-custodial wallet and identify the key features.
  2. Choose Blockchain Protocols: Select a blockchain network like Ethereum, Binance Smart Chain, or Bitcoin, depending on your requirements.
  3. UI/UX Design: Create an intuitive interface for easy navigation and transaction handling.
  4. Smart Contract Integration: Implement smart contracts for functions like multi-signature wallets or decentralized finance (DeFi) capabilities.
  5. Develop Core Features: Integrate private and public key management, multi-currency support, and secure APIs for blockchain interaction.
  6. Testing: Perform rigorous testing to identify and fix vulnerabilities in security and performance.
  7. Deployment: Launch the wallet on app stores or as a web application.
  8. Maintenance and Upgrades: Continuously update the wallet to include new features and address emerging security challenges.

Cost of Developing a Crypto Wallet

The cost of developing a crypto wallet depends on factors like the complexity of features, blockchain integration, and development team expertise. It typically ranges from $30,000 to $100,000 for a basic wallet, with advanced features increasing the budget.
